David De Gea has shown his true colours ahead of Manchester United's clash against Arsenal. The Red Devils will lock horns with the Gunners at the Emirates Stadium on Wednesday, with both sides eager to climb the Premier League table.
Arsenal enjoyed a 5-2 win over West Ham at the London Stadium on Saturday before United stormed past Everton at Old Trafford the following day. While the Gunners may have a skip in their step, Ruben Amorim has never lost to Mikel Arteta.
During the 2022/23 campaign, the Portuguese tactician knocked Arsenal out of the Europa League in the round of 16. Showing tremendous character, Sporting brushed the Gunners aside to venture into the quarter-finals, winning 6-4 on penalties.

Amorim, who's already made quite the impression since replacing Erik ten Hag in the dugout, will be hoping to continue his unbeaten run against Arteta. Nevertheless, ahead of the highly-anticipated clash, the Premier League posted a highlights package from United's 3-1 win over Arsenal at the Emirates Stadium in 2017.
It was during this game that De Gea matched the record for the most saves (14) in a single Premier League match. The video was posted to the English top flight's official Instagram account, eclipsing 100,000 likes in just a few hours.
The former United goalkeeper reposted the video to his personal Instagram story, which he captioned: "Not a bad day [silly face emoji]." Amorim will be hoping that Andre Onana can make just as many saves on Wednesday night and lead the Red Devils to victory.
